The Basque Centre for Climate Change (BC3), offers a full-time postdoctoral position, to work in the project PALIMPSEST (Creative drivers for sustainable living heritage landscapes). PALIMPSEST is a HORIZON-CL2-2022-HERITAGE-01-10 funded project, on the topic The New European Bauhaus – shaping a greener and fairer way of life in creative and inclusive societies through Architecture, Design and Arts. The main goal is to explore heritage landscapes sustainability transition drivers, in three pilot cases (Spain, Italy and Poland). Within this goal, BC3 will be working in the Development and implementation of an environmental and sustainability assessment framework.
Job description:
The project is hosted at COLLAB (sciencecollab.org), a research team at BC3 devoted to study collective processes of decision-making and knowledge coproduction. The work will be supported by an interdisciplinary team of researchers, from the fields of climate change science and adaptation, biodiversity conservation, design and arts, who are looking forward to welcoming a new member.
Key responsibilities:
This new member will:
Manage the development, including its design and implementation, of a co-assessment framework to monitor landscape services.
Propose and develop a module on environmental sustainability assessment.
Organize and support cross-cutting inter- and trans-disciplinary dialogues among diverse groups
Develop co-production workshops together with scientists, artists and stakeholders
Support the project from the perspectives of natural environment, climate change and adaptation.
Publish high-impact, peer-reviewed research in international scientific journals.
Contribute to a dynamic research team within COLLAB at BC3
